Chapin High School Percussion Ensemble from El Paso, Texas playing Dream Theater’s “The Dance of Eternity.” The amazing Roderick Mendoza on bass. Music arranged by the drum set player, Benjamin Guerrero, who will be going to Berklee College of Music. Go to my website for a higher quality, downloadable version. www.benguerrero.com
